Form 4: Republic Bancorp Executive Exercises Stock Options, Disposes of Shares to Cover Tax Obligations

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4


Christy Ames, EVP and General Counsel of Republic Bancorp, exercised stock options and disposed of shares to cover tax obligations on April 29, 2025.

Summary

  • On April 29, 2025, Christy Ames, the EVP and General Counsel of Republic Bancorp, exercised employee stock options to acquire 1,500 shares of Class A Common Stock at a price of $32.01 per share.
  • Ames also disposed of 700 shares of Class A Common Stock at $68.64 per share to satisfy tax obligations related to the option exercise.
  • Following these transactions, Ames directly owns 5,743.558 shares of Class A Common Stock.
  • Ames also holds options to purchase additional shares of Class A Common Stock at various exercise prices and expiration dates.
